Erica Lee 簡介
Erica 生於香港。2000 年加入香港探戈堂,2003 年底開始常態地在 Practicas、Fringe Club 以及許多舞會當中擔任 DJ。她喜愛快樂感覺的探戈及探戈華爾茲以及黃金時期的作品。她對於早期的錄音及歐洲、中東的探戈歷史別感興趣,每當旅遊時總會試圖擴充她的音樂收藏。除了舞蹈,Erica 與朋友合組了樂團 Tango Atipico,探索不同風格的探戈音樂。

About Erica Lee
Erica Lee was born and raised in Hong Kong. She joined TangoTang in 2000 and started DJing regularly in late 2003 at Practicas, Fringe Club and various Milongas in town. She loves happy tangos, valses and mostly the classical pieces in golden age. She has special interest in early recordings and tango history in Europe and Middle East countries and in expanding her CD collection while traveling. Besides dancing tango, she formed a tango band with friends, Tango Atipico, exploring the different styles of tango music with their own arrangement.
About Lung-Kuei Lin
While quietly going about his business, Lung-Kuei has attracted both envy and affection throughout the tango community. The men want to dance like him, and the women like to dance with him. His immersion in the tango world has been a happy success.
An integral part of the U.S. tango scene, he runs off to the best festivals across the country with tremendous zeal. As a result, he’s one of the more sought-after leaders in the country, and has also developed a keen sensitivity toward what makes a milonga go well. Although his dancing is already very clean and quite musical, he’s constantly working to make it more musical, more precise, and more lovely for his partner. His most influential teachers have been Rebecca Shulman, Robin Thomas, Evan Griffiths, Diego Di Falco, and Silvina Valz.
Lung-Kuei started studying tango in 2005 and began deejaying in 2007. Gradually he built a solid reputation as a deejay and now he’s invited to spin tunes at the most popular and best milongas and practicas in town. Tango festivals fly him in to DJ. His choices are not strange: he just plays one good song after another, placed in sequence with sensitivity.
Lung-Kuei has zero attitude about what he does well, and always keeps a sense of humor about things, while remaining a serious milonguero, 100% dedicated to the craft, the life, and the music of tango.
